On Sat, 16 Aug 2014 19:24:42 +0200, Samuel Martin wrote:
> When generating the pdf manual, a2x calls dblatex, which calls xsltproc.
> Here is a verbose log [1].
> During its execution, xsltproc checks for template recursion and
> reaches its limit set to 15000 when processing the target
> package-list.txt file (empirically, this limit allows a 1147-entry
> table).
> To raise this limit, a --maxvars option exists in xsltproc program but
> the latest release of libxslt is buggy and this option is not honored.
> :-(
> Hopefully the fix is already merged upstream [2].
> Backporting this patch is enough to get a working xsltproc, but it
> also means that we now need to build host-libxslt (and a .config) to
> build the manual.
> So, to build the manual we have to run:
> $ make defconfig && make host-libxslt manual
>
> The main drawback of this fix is that building the manual could now
> require building some host-package.
>
> This also makes echo to the include statement of the *.mk files
> without having a .config file discussion.
>
> Anyway, I will prepare a series fixing this, though it is not a
> mandatory for the release
>
> Note that we have already released a couple of Buildroot versions
> without recieving any complaint about this.
I'm not sure we should enforce building host-libxslt as a dependency of
the manual. Maybe just check the version of xsltproc and bail out with
an error message if it's not the appropriate version. I believe most
people are just using the pre-generated versions of the manual that are
online on Buildroot website. So it's up to us to have the appropriate
xsltproc version there.
